The Steps to Take Immediately Following a Car Accident
Your actions immediately following a car accident can have a lasting impact on the success of your claim. Here are the crucial steps to take:

Check for Injuries: Your safety and the safety of others should be your primary concern. Check if anyone is injured and call for medical assistance if necessary.Move to Safety: If possible, move your vehicle to a safer location to prevent further accidents.Contact the Authorities: Always contact the police, regardless of the accident size. A police report can provide critical evidence for your claim.Exchange Information: Collect information from all parties involved, including their names, contact information, insurance details, and vehicle information.Document the Scene: Take photos of the accident scene, vehicles, and any visible injuries. These documents can be essential in proving liability.Seek Medical Attention: Even if you feel fine, some injuries may not manifest immediately. A medical report can also support your claim.

The Importance of Evidence in Car Accident Claims
In any car accident case, evidence is vital. The following pieces of evidence can support your claim:

Police Reports: These documents provide an official account of the incident and can establish fault.Medical Records: Medical documentation showing your injuries and treatments can significantly support your case.Witness Statements: Eyewitness accounts can provide unbiased perspectives on the accident.Photographic Evidence: Photos of the vehicles, injuries, and accident scene can visually support your claims.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Filing a Claim
Many individuals make mistakes that can jeopardize their claims. Here are some common pitfalls to avoid:

Admitting Fault: Be cautious about discussing the accident at the scene. Admitting fault, even inadvertently, can impact your claim.Delaying Medical Treatment: Not seeking timely medical care can weaken your claim. Always document any injuries as soon as possible.Accepting Quick Settlements: Insurance companies often provide low initial offers to minimize their payout. Consult your lawyer before accepting any settlements.Not Keeping Records: Maintain detailed records of all communications, expenses, and medical treatments related to your accident case.
